== English ==
=== Etymology ===
From German Baumkuchen (literally “tree cake”), because the concentric layers resemble tree rings.
=== Pronunciation ===
IPA(key): /ˈbaʊmˌkuːxən/
=== Noun ===
Baumkuchen (uncountable)
A kind of layer cake, traditionally baked on a spit, in which the layers resemble concentric tree rings.

== German ==
=== Etymology ===
From Baum (“tree”) + Kuchen (“cake”), because the concentric-ring layers resemble tree rings.
=== Pronunciation ===
IPA(key): /ˈbaʊ̯mˌkuːχn̩/
=== Noun ===
Baumkuchen m (strong, genitive Baumkuchens, plural Baumkuchen)
Baumkuchen (layered cake)
